What is The Cultivist?

The Cultivist
HospitalityTours and Activities ReservationsCultural & Informational Centers

The Cultivist operates as a unique hybrid entity, functioning as both a membership club and a creative agency. Its core mission revolves around facilitating deep connections between individuals and the art world, encompassing artists and significant art pieces. The club provides a comprehensive suite of services, including brand activations, bespoke art travel experiences, personalized art concierge services, exclusive events, meticulously curated itineraries, and sophisticated loyalty programs. This multifaceted approach targets discerning art enthusiasts and corporations alike, aiming to deliver unparalleled cultural engagement and memorable outings. While membership unlocks a premium tier of access, The Cultivist also makes certain experiences available for booking without a membership, broadening its appeal.

How much funding has The Cultivist raised?

The Cultivist has raised a total of $130K across 1 funding round:

2021

Debt

$130K

Debt (2021): $130K with participation from PPP
